What is a virtual office assistant?

A virtual office assistant is a remote contractor who typically handles the essential office administrative tasks that otherwise would be dealt with by a traditional administrative assistant. As a virtual assistant or VA, you primarily work from home, using your home office setup for remote work duties, including placing and taking telephone calls, typing documents, sending and forwarding emails, scheduling appointments, and managing social media profiles. In this role, you should be able to handle a wide variety of tasks so that your employers can focus on other responsibilities. However, you may also choose to market yourself as a specialist in a particular skill or area, in which case your duties would align more so with the industry or field you work in.

What are some common challenges virtual office assistants face when managing multiple clients remotely?

Virtual Office Assistants often juggle tasks for several clients at once, which can make prioritization and time management challenging. Clear communication and setting boundaries are essential to ensure expectations are met and deadlines are achieved. Additionally, adapting to each client's preferred tools and workflows requires flexibility and quick learning. Effective organization and regular check-ins help maintain productivity and client satisfaction.

What is the difference between Virtual Office Assistant vs Administrative Assistant?

AspectVirtual Office AssistantAdministrative Assistant
CredentialsBasic computer skills, sometimes certifications in office softwareHigh school diploma, sometimes certifications in office management
Work EnvironmentRemote, onlineOffice setting or hybrid
Employer & Industry UsageFreelance, small businesses, remote companiesCorporations, government agencies, large organizations
Search & Comparison IntentCost-effective, remote supportIn-office support, traditional roles

The Virtual Office Assistant typically works remotely providing administrative support online, while the Administrative Assistant often works in-office supporting organizational tasks. Both roles require similar skills, but their work environments and employer types differ significantly.

How do I start working as a virtual office assistant?

To start working as a virtual office assistant, you should develop relevant skills such as organization, communication, and proficiency with tools like email, calendar management, and office software. Creating a professional resume highlighting these skills and applying through online job platforms or freelance websites can help you find opportunities. Some roles may require prior experience or specific certifications, depending on the employer's needs.

Job description


Job Summary and Responsibilities

As our Office Assistant, you will be an integral contributor to our operational success, providing comprehensive support to leadership and ensuring an environment of efficiency and high-quality service.
Every day, you will facilitate the streamlined operation of the office, managing diverse administrative functions and cultivating effective internal and external communication networks.
To thrive in this critical role, you will demonstrate exceptional organizational acumen, a proactive and resourceful approach to problem-solving, and an unwavering commitment to anticipating needs and delivering accurate, timely support.

  • Manage day to day operations of clinic functions.
  • Assist in identifying and providing guidance in resolving operational issues.
  • Efficiently direct patient flow throughout the clinic.
  • Coordinate general front office activities including but not limited to; registration, TOS collections, verification of benefits, appointment scheduling, daily billing, daily reconciliations, and other related duties.
  • Assist the manager to ensure appropriate staffing coverage at all times.
  • Assist the manager with new hire or reoccurring training processes.
Job Requirements

Required

  • This position oversees both Immanuel and Council Bluffs Women's Clinics. Therefore, travel to Council Bluffs is required for a minimum of 2 days per week.


Preferred

  • High School Graduate General Studies and 1 year of healthcare experience, upon hire or
  • High School GED General Studies and 1 year of healthcare experience, upon hire
